Guerrillas Kidnap News Photographer

Leftist rebels seized a Reuters news agency photographer while he was on assignment in a mountain town and said they would put him on trial for publishing a photo of a rebel leader’s face. Henry Romero, 42, a Colombian freelancer who works regularly with the London-based agency, was detained by guerrillas of the National Liberation Army, or ELN, on Tuesday evening in Jamundi, a town near Cali. Reuters’ editor in chief, Mark Wood, urged Romero’s immediate release. Calling the abduction a violation of the news media’s neutral role in Colombia’s civil conflict, about a dozen Colombian and international photographers laid down their cameras and held placards with Romero’s picture at a demonstration in Bogota, the capital.
